stm37s, thank you for the reply!
I am aware of those upgrades, just wondering if anyone has actually got any done, and what kind of improvements the modifications made. The Stillen exhaust is only a catback system and the stock system is extremely restrictive with 1 7/8" pipes due to Infiniti trying to keep the car quiet. I am looking to go to a custom exhaust shop and get everything all the way up to the headers replaced including installing hiflow cats.
I have yet to find a single person that has used the uprev reprogramming with this car but would love to hear the results if anyone has.

If you plan on going with headers and hi-flow cats, then yes you will need to be tuned for it to run correctly. As headers being readily available for this model, I have not seen any, but one option might be companies that manufactures the long tube headers for the truck platforms, specifically the Qx56, as they have the same motor as your M56, I'm not saying to purchase those FT headers for the truck platform and put it on your car, just contact them and see if there is any plans on them making them. The design on the exhaust manifold is different from your VK56 than the version of the VK56 offered in the Titan and Armada.
I know Nissan redesigned the exhaust manifold for this new VK56 motor, due to the old design cracking due to high heat from the cats being so close to the exhaust port of the motor. I would actually leave the stock ones on since they due breath and flow very well. Just have a custom exhaust fabbed up from the cats back and you should be good. It will increase the exhaust flow with a nice tone.
